查詢

Parle\RParser::sigil()函式—用法及示例

「 獲取解析器中的識別符號 」


函式名稱:Parle\RParser::sigil()

函式適用版本:Parle\RParser 0.7.0 及以上版本

函式說明:該函式用於獲取解析器中的識別符號

函式用法:Parle\RParser::sigil()

引數說明:無引數

返回值:返回一個字串,表示解析器中的識別符號

示例:

// 建立解析器物件
$parser = new Parle\RParser();

// 載入解析器規則
$parser->loadRules('grammar.txt');

// 解析輸入文字
$input = 'This is a test';
$result = $parser->parse($input);

// 獲取解析器中的識別符號
$sigil = $parser->sigil();

// 輸出解析結果和識別符號
echo "解析結果:{$result}\n";
echo "解析器識別符號:{$sigil}\n";

在上面的示例中,首先建立了一個Parle\RParser物件,並使用loadRules()方法載入了一個語法規則檔案。然後使用parse()方法解析了一個輸入文字,並將解析結果儲存在$result變數中。最後使用sigil()方法獲取解析器中的識別符號,並將其儲存在$sigil變數中。最後輸出瞭解析結果和識別符號。

請注意,該示例僅用於演示Parle\RParser::sigil()函式的用法,實際使用時需要根據具體需求進行適當的調整。

補充糾錯
下一個函式: Parle\RParser::right()函式
熱門PHP函式
分享連結